[0034] Exemplary embodiments according to the present invention will be described with reference to the drawings. Here, when an element is considered to be connected to a second element, this element may not only be directly connected to the second element but may also be indirectly connected to the second element through other elements. Furthermore, for the sake of brevity, some elements that are not necessarily required for a complete description may be omitted. Also, like reference numerals refer to like elements throughout.

[0035] Referring to FIG. 2, an organic light emitting display includes a pixel portion 30 having pixels 40, a scan driver 10, a data driver 20, and a timing control unit 50 according to a first embodiment of the present invention. The pixels 40 are connected to scan lines S1 to Sn and data lines D1 to Dm. The scan driver 10 drives the scan lines S1 to Sn. The data driver 20 drives the data lines D1 to Dm. Abstract

The present invention discloses an organic light emitting display capable of displaying images of uniform brightness regardless of leakage current. The display includes scan lines and data lines crossing each other. The display also includes red, green and blue pixels having red, green and blue organic light emitting diodes (OLEDs), respectively. Each of the red, green and blue pixels includes a switch portion for transferring a data signal to a data line according to a scan signal from the scan line. The red, green and blue pixels respectively include driving circuits for supplying current to the connected red, green and blue OLEDs according to the data signal from the switching part. At least one of the respective switching sections included in the red, green and blue pixels has a different number of transistors than at least one other of the respective switching sections.

[0001] Cross References to Related Applications [0002] This application enjoys the priority and benefits of Korean Patent Application No. 10-2006-0074588 filed with the Korean Intellectual Property Office on August 8, 2006, and is hereby incorporated by reference in its entirety. technical field [0003] The present invention relates to an organic light-emitting display device, in particular to an organic light-emitting display capable of displaying images with uniform brightness and independent of leakage current. Background technique [0004] Various types of flat panel displays have been developed, which have the advantage of being lighter and smaller than cathode ray tubes (CRTs). Flat panel displays include liquid crystal displays (LCDs), field emission displays (FEDs), plasma displays (PDPs), and organic light emitting displays.
